    The job:

    We seek a proactive and flexible Property Manager to join our team. This role will require frequent travel between properties in the greater Los Angeles area, assisting with inspections, tenant management, move-ins/move-outs, and more.     Key Responsibilities:

    Conduct property inspections, including move-ins and move-outs

    Manage showings and assist with tenant relations

    Coordinate work orders and follow up on service requests

    Assist with market research and property evaluations

    Act as the eyes and ears of the Senior Property Manager, ensuring smooth operations

    Upload photos, manage admin tasks, and provide support to the team

    Drive between properties as needed

    Requirements:

    California Real Estate License

    Reliable transportation, valid driver’s license, and willingness to travel regularly across Los Angeles

    Familiarity with property management software (AppFolio, Yardi, OneSite, or similar)

    Proficiency with Microsoft Office Suite (Outlook, SharePoint, etc.)
